Transaction fb3c2dc5161c34d34348415dae9e4ea9890617cdf7f53e84ea4614d47afa8f68

1 Input
2 Outputs
  • fb3c2dc5161c34d34348415dae9e4ea9890617cdf7f53e84ea4614d47afa8f68:0
  • value  15644068647
    address  1QKxJmXEETGQByJK5QTyNX2Vj9RM3GBk29
  • fb3c2dc5161c34d34348415dae9e4ea9890617cdf7f53e84ea4614d47afa8f68:1
  • value  1500000000
    address  3CNScBdcC9D39C1amvSMjtDJkTCQUaJhg2